WebSep 29, 2024 · A more formal definition of a composite is a breed made up of at least two component breeds, designed to retain heterosis in future generations without crossbreeding and maintained as a purebred. Some composite breeds of beef cattle have their own breed associations with a governing body as well as herd book registration. WebA composite is something that is made up of distinct components. In reference to beef cattle, the term composite gener-ally means that the animal is composed of two or more breeds. A composite breed then is a group of animals of similar breed composition. WebMost breeds have been developed purposely or have evolved from local cattle types. In the past 100 years, several ‘new’ breeds have been developed by crossing two or more existing breeds into what has been called a composite breed, but this is not a new phenomenon. WebA composite variety is a variety developed by mixing the seeds of various phenotypically outstanding lines possessing similarities for various characteristics like height, seed size, seed color, maturity etc. Crossing among the selected varieties is possible because the species used are open pollinated.
